titleOfInvention | Malonamide derivatives as γ-secretase inhibitors |
abstract | The present invention relates to a malonamide derivative of the general formula (I) for treating Alzheimer's disease wherein A 1 is —CHR— or —C (O) —; A 2 is —C (O) — And R 2 / R 3 are independently of each other hydrogen, lower alkyl, halogen, hydroxy, lower alkoxy; A 2 is —OC (O) —, and R 2 / R 3 is Independently of one another, hydrogen or lower alkyl; R is hydrogen or lower alkyl substituted with halogen; R 1 is either hydrogen, lower alkyl or — (CH 2 ) n -aryl; And optionally substituted with halogen; R 4 is lower alkyl substituted with halogen; n is 0, 1, or 2) and its pharmacologically relevant It relates to acid addition salts, their optically pure enantiomers, their racemates and their diastereomeric mixtures. |
